Fresh faced Melbourne producer DEER puts his Jersey Club take on Chiefs' track, I Could Be Gone.

Melbourne producer DEER has stepped up to the plate and put his own spin on other local producer CHIEFS, and his track I Could Be Down. The result is a complete overhaul, and sees DEER continue to draw influence from artists such as TRIPPY TURTLE and DJ HOODBOI, but also sees him really coming into his own as a producer.

Suspenseful yet delicate, DEER's take on this track is enthralling from the start. Part of a remix package that also sees DUGONG JR remix another track, It's All Gone, both tracks show a different side of not only the producers reworking the tracks, but of CHIEFS as well.

Still packing in that Jersey Bounce feel he's known for, DEER's rendition is my favourite of the two. Huge drums, vocal samples scattered throughout and those synth sounds he does so well - I Could Be Down is a far cry when listening to this new take. DEER takes the track and gives it a good helping of skittering beats and building drums. It's reserved for the most part, until it breaks through in all of it's thumping drums/huge cymbal crashing glory.

DEER continues to gather a seriously impressive resume. A string of notable support slots (SHLOHMO, RYAN HEMSWORTHDJEMBA DJEMBA, most recently FALCONS) as well as an appearance at PARADISE MUSIC FESTIVAL. It was his collaboration with UV BOI in MoneyWeed that really saw him starting to get a name for himself, and now with each release he seems to be solidifying this well deserved praise!
